VTOL AIRCRAFT USING FIXED FORWARD CANTED ROTORS TO SIMULATE RIGID WING DYNAMICS

机译:垂直起降飞机使用固定前倾旋翼模拟刚性机翼动力学

摘要

A vertical take-off and landing aircraft which uses fixed rotors for both VTOL and forward flight operations. The rotors form a synthetic wing and are positioned to achieve a high span efficiency. The rotors are positioned to even out the lift across the span of the synthetic wing. The synthetic wing may also have narrow front and rear airfoils which may provide structural support as well as providing lift during forward flight, or may have a single center wing. The wing rotors are tilted forward and provide some forward propulsion during horizontal flight.
